Celebrating 100-year reign of Fonthill Castle in Bucks County

This year, the Fonthill Castle in Doylestown is celebrating its 100th birthday.

Noted tile maker Henry Mercer built the 44-room castle out of reinforced concrete.

The interior walls, floors and ceilings are decorated with an incredible array of his handcrafted tiles.

Mercer’s uncle had lost a priceless collection of European armor in a fire – and Mercer was determined that his own showcase would never burn.
